Ecotrin

Ecotrin (generic: aspirin) is an over-the-counter medication used to temporarily relieve minor aches and pains.

Ecotrin belongs to a group of drugs called nonsteroidal anti-inflammatory drugs (NSAIDs), which work by stopping substances in your body that cause inflammation and pain.

This medication comes in tablet form and is taken up to 6 times a day, with or without food.

Zegerid OTC

Zegerid OTC (generic: omeprazole and sodium bicarbonate) is an over-the-counter medication used to treat heartburn that occurs 2 or more days a week.

Zegerid OTC belongs to a group of drugs called proton pump inhibitors, which work by lowering the amount of acid in your stomach that would cause heartburn. Sodium bicarbonate is a salt that protects omeprazole from stomach acid.

This medication comes in capsule form and is usually taken once a day at least 1 hour before eating in the morning.
